Output 8112ca2cdbdbe534a7eb23bfed70610f28d0d496fecf72bfb199c2c9fbc6e8e9:0

value
2016667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374f6df820248e8848b8931faf96020072878 OP_EQUAL
address
3BMEXNG2yepWqJDyXpKNEtyAHDxVXdGCgk
transaction
8112ca2cdbdbe534a7eb23bfed70610f28d0d496fecf72bfb199c2c9fbc6e8e9
confirmations
345435
spent
true